Williams Anchors: Industry-Leading Anchoring Solutions for Enhanced Structural Assistance
High-Performance Rock Anchors for Challenging AtmospheresThe requirement for high-performance rock supports in difficult atmospheres can not be overemphasized, especially in the context of high slopes and seismic zones where conventional options often drop brief. These supports, identified by their extraordinary load-bearing capability and advanced